However, in all cases, the official policies and procedures of the University Graduate Council, as published on the VCU Graduate Bulletin and Graduate School websites, take precedence over individual program policies and guidelines. It is the responsibility of all graduate students, both on- and off-campus, to be familiar with the VCU Graduate Bulletin as well as the Graduate School website and academic regulations in individual school and department publications and on program websites. These policies are established by the graduate faculty of the university through their elected representatives to the University Graduate Council.
The VCU Graduate Bulletin website documents the official admission and academic rules and regulations that govern graduate education for all graduate programs at the university. Typically this individual is a leader in the field and has been published. May offer independent study opportunities and mentoring to students. Provides intellectual leadership and has made significant contributions to the field. Has considerable experience and is qualified to teach at undergraduate and graduate levels and initiates research and case studies in field of interest and may publish findings in trade journals or textbooks. Requires a PhD or terminal degree appropriate to the field. Additionally, Professor - Business Administration typically reports to a department head. Collaborates and supports colleagues regarding research interests and co-curricular activities. Being a Professor - Business Administration provides tutoring and academic counseling to students, maintains classes related records, and assesses student coursework. Develops and designs curriculum plans to foster student learning, stimulate class discussions, and ensures student engagement. Professor - Business Administration teaches courses in the discipline area of business administration and management.
